Eclipse警告是指在Eclipse集成开发环境中,用于提示开发者可能存在的代码问题或潜在的错误的一种标识。它类似于每个文件上的图标,尽管没有实际的警告,但它们可以帮助开发者更好地理解和改进代码质量。
警告可以帮助开发者发现代码中的潜在问题,例如未使用的变量、未实现的方法、类型转换问题、不可达的代码等。通过及时解决这些警告,可以提高代码的可读性、可维护性和性能。
Eclipse警告的分类包括但不限于以下几种:
- 未使用的变量或方法:Eclipse会检测到代码中定义了但未使用的变量或方法,并给出相应的警告。
- 未实现的方法:当一个类实现了某个接口或继承了某个抽象类时,如果没有实现其中的抽象方法,Eclipse会给出警告。
- 类型转换问题:当进行类型转换时,Eclipse会检测到可能存在的类型不匹配或不安全的转换,并给出相应的警告。
- 不可达的代码:当代码中存在永远无法执行到的代码块时,Eclipse会给出警告,帮助开发者优化代码逻辑。
- 其他潜在的代码问题:Eclipse还可以检测到其他一些潜在的代码问题,如空指针引用、未处理的异常等,并给出相应的警告。
对于Eclipse警告的处理,开发者可以根据具体情况采取以下几种方式:
- 忽略警告:对于一些无关紧要或有意为之的警告,开发者可以选择忽略,通过在代码上添加注解或在Eclipse设置中进行配置来消除警告。
- 修复警告:对于真正的代码问题,开发者应该及时修复警告,以提高代码质量和可维护性。
- 配置警告级别:Eclipse提供了丰富的警告配置选项,开发者可以根据自己的需求调整警告级别,以便更好地适应项目的开发规范和要求。
在腾讯云的产品中,与Eclipse警告相关的产品和服务可能包括:
- 代码质量检测服务:腾讯云提供了一系列代码质量检测服务,可以帮助开发者发现和修复代码中的潜在问题,提高代码质量。具体产品介绍和链接地址可以参考腾讯云的官方文档。
- 开发者工具集成:腾讯云提供了一些开发者工具集成,可以与Eclipse等开发工具进行集成,提供更便捷的开发和调试环境,帮助开发者更好地处理警告和优化代码。
请注意,以上仅为示例,实际的腾讯云产品和服务可能会有所不同。建议您在使用腾讯云产品时,根据具体需求和场景,参考腾讯云官方文档获取最新的产品信息和推荐。